Not sure that DCFC should be doing a "first" by invading this independent website with its promotional blurb. Who is "Jack Pot"?

Fans should also note that the actual percentage of their syndicated Lotto stake that now goes to the Rams' Academy is less than the contribution that subscribers make to the Rams Club (formerly the Premium Club - the weekly Rams lottery initiated during Gadsby's regime).

Rams Club members have been quietly booted into touch with the advent of this Lotto, so that member benefits that once included Shop DCFC merchandise discounts and (more recently) exclusive Forum events will be forfeited.

The new lotto also costs more to enter than the weekly subscription (by standing order) than Rams Club did.

Many older, long-term supporters were Rams Club members, so - as with the season ticket increases for these most loyal fans - their stoical support has not been rewarded.

Quite the opposite in fact.
